There are two main types of surveillance trailers: self-contained and towable. Self-contained trailers have their own power source, usually a generator or solar panels, and can be easily moved around the site.
Towable trailers, on the other hand, require a separate vehicle to transport them and must be parked in a fixed location. Both types come with various features such as live streaming capabilities, remote access, and weather-resistant materials. Storing Your Surveillance Trailer
When your surveillance trailer is not in use, proper storage is crucial. Not only does it protect your investment, but it also helps extend the lifespan of your trailer. Here are some tips to ensure you are storing your surveillance trailer correctly:- Choose a secure and covered location: When selecting a location to store your surveillance trailer, make sure it is secure and covered.
This will protect it from weather elements and potential theft.
- Keep it clean: Before storing your trailer, make sure it is clean inside and out. This will prevent any dirt or debris from causing damage over time.
- Disconnect all power sources: It is important to disconnect all power sources from your surveillance trailer before storing it. This includes unplugging any electrical connections and removing the battery.
- Use wheel chocks: If your surveillance trailer has wheels, be sure to use wheel chocks to prevent any movement while in storage.
Maintenance Tips for Your Surveillance Trailer
Proper maintenance is crucial for keeping your surveillance trailer in top condition.Not only does it ensure its longevity, but it also guarantees that it functions effectively when you need it the most. Here are some cost-effective ways to maintain your surveillance trailer and extend its lifespan.
1.Regular Cleaning and Inspection
The first step in maintaining your surveillance trailer is to keep it clean and free from debris. Regularly inspecting the trailer for any damages or malfunctions is also important. This will help you catch any issues early on and prevent them from becoming bigger problems.2.Proper Storage
When the surveillance trailer is not in use, make sure to store it in a dry and secure location.Exposure to harsh weather conditions can cause damage to the trailer, so keeping it in a covered area is recommended.
3.Check Electrical Components
The electrical components of a surveillance trailer are crucial for its functioning. Regularly check the wiring, lights, and batteries to ensure they are in good condition. Replace any damaged parts immediately to avoid any malfunctions.4.Lubrication
Keeping the moving parts of your surveillance trailer well-lubricated is important for its smooth operation. Make sure to use high-quality lubricants and follow the manufacturer's recommendations for maintenance.5.Professional Maintenance
While there are many things you can do to maintain your surveillance trailer on your own, it is also important to have it professionally serviced at least once a year.This will help identify any potential issues and ensure that the trailer is functioning at its best.
